个人简介
Personal Profile
2009年本科毕业于湖南科技大学,2012年硕士毕业于郑州大学,随后获得国家留学基金委国家奖学金前往比利时法语鲁汶大学攻读博士学位,于2016年获得材料学博士学位。2017年初赴美国圣母大学从事博士后研究工作,2018年回国,在中国地质大学(武汉)继续从事博士后研究工作。2021年博士后出站后在河南师范大学短暂工作,于2022年入职武汉纺织大学从事教学科研工作。迄今为止,完成了中国博士后自然科学基金和湖北省博士后创新研究基金各1项,并在Journal of American Chemical Society,Advanced Functional Materials, Matter, Analytical Chemistry, ACS AppliedMaterials & Interfaces, Nanoscale, Biomacromolecules等国内外知名期刊上发表相关论文20余篇,论文他引300余次。
